Tying a baby wrap: easier than you think

Stretchy baby wraps have one big advantage: they're tied once in advance, and after that the baby can be taken in and out as often as you like without re-tying. After two or three practice rounds, the technique sits, and many parents soon tie the wrap blind. What matters is the ergonomic spread-squat position: the baby sits like a little M in the wrap, knees higher than the bottom.

Ideal for the first months

Newborns especially love the close, even embrace of the wrap – it recalls the time in the womb. The soft fabric adapts to every body shape and distributes the weight pleasantly across the carrier's back and shoulders.
